Profitability: FEDEX CORP earns 6.3% ROIC, Bottom 50% in Transportation

ROIC TTM 6.3%, sector median 6.7%, Bottom 50%. DuPont: NOPAT margin 4.7% × asset turnover 1.0x. Operating margin 6.2%. Source: 10-Q filed 2025-12-18.

Balance Sheet: FEDEX CORP at 0.8x leverage

Debt/Equity 0.8x. Total debt $22.8B, cash & investments $8.0B. Source: 10-Q filed 2025-12-18.

Valuation: FEDEX CORP trades at 20.5x earnings

P/E 20.5x. EV/Sales 1.1x. FCF yield 4.8%. Dividend yield 1.5%. Source: 10-Q filed 2025-12-18.

Capital Allocation: FEDEX CORP returns 2.9% shareholder yield

Total shareholder yield 2.9% (div 1.5% + buyback 1.4%). Capital returned $2.6B TTM. Source: 10-Q filed 2025-12-18.
